I really do like squirrels, but not when they empty my bird feeders in a mere matter of minutes. I've tried everything and the intelligent critters have managed to outsmart me every time - even getting around "squirrel-proof" bafflfes. I finally decided to plunk down a chunk of change and buy a Droll Yankee Squirrel-Proof feeder. I cringed at the cost, but I figured if it worked, the cost would be more than made up for by the saved cost of seed. I've had the feeder for almost four months and so far the squirrels have been very frustrated. They have also kept me very entertained with their antics trying to get at the seed. I bought the Yankee Tipper, which has a seed tray attached by a cable and it gives way under the weight of the squirrel and then springs right back when the squirrel lets go.
